When your immune system is intentionally weakened, that’s called immunosuppression, a medical state where the body’s ability to fight infections and diseases is reduced. Also known as immune suppression, it’s not always a bad thing — doctors use it to stop organ rejection after transplants or calm down autoimmune diseases like lupus or rheumatoid arthritis. But when it happens by accident — from the wrong drug mix or long-term use — it can leave you vulnerable to serious infections.
Many of the drugs listed in our collection directly cause immunosuppression. Corticosteroids, like deflazacort in Calcort and fluorometholone in FML Forte, are a major group. They reduce inflammation, but they also dial down your immune response. Antibiotics, like mupirocin in Bactroban and lincomycin, don’t directly suppress immunity, but they can disrupt your microbiome, which plays a key role in immune function. And then there are drugs like dasatinib, used for leukemia, which target fast-growing cells — including immune cells — leading to long-term immune weakness.
You won’t always feel immunosuppression coming. No fever, no rash — just a cold that won’t go away, a skin infection that spreads, or a simple cut that turns red and swollen. That’s why knowing your meds matters. If you’re on a steroid, an anticancer drug, or even long-term antibiotics, your body might be fighting a silent battle.
